Overview

The DJI Mini 5 Pro arrives as the latest entry in DJI’s sub‑250‑gram drone lineup, officially weighing 249.9 g and classified as a C0 category drone. Despite pushing the weight envelope, the Mini 5 Pro retains the compact dimensions that make the Mini series popular among hobbyists and content creators. It offers a suite of advanced features previously found only in larger, heavier models, positioning it as a premium option for users who need top‑tier performance without the regulatory burden of heavier drones.

Camera and Imaging

At the heart of the Mini 5 Pro is a 1‑inch CMOS sensor capable of capturing 50 MP stills and 4K video at up to 120 fps, with a slower‑motion mode of 240 fps at 1080p. The camera sits on a 3‑axis gimbal that provides a 225‑degree roll rotation, allowing seamless switching between horizontal and vertical shooting with a single button press. Users can choose between standard color profiles or DJI’s D Log M 10‑bit profile, which promises up to 14 EV of dynamic range for greater tonal detail in post‑production. The drone also includes a 3× digital zoom for added framing flexibility.

Safety and Sensors

DJI has equipped the Mini 5 Pro with omnidirectional object sensing and a front‑facing LiDAR unit, enhancing low‑light obstacle detection and return‑to‑home (RTH) reliability. The LiDAR sensor works in tandem with the existing vision system to deliver class‑leading safety features for a sub‑250‑gram drone. The 360° ActiveTrack system has been refined, keeping subjects centered even in complex environments such as wooded trails.

Flight Performance

The drone is powered by a 2,788 mAh Intelligent Flight Battery, offering a quoted flight time of up to 36 minutes. Real‑world testing in moderate wind and while using power‑hungry features like 4K 60 fps video and ActiveTrack resulted in closer to 20 minutes of airtime. The Mini 5 Pro supports multiple flight modes—Cine, Normal, and Sport—and includes DJI’s QuickShots such as Dronie, Helix, Rocket, Circle, and Boomerang for automated cinematic shots. The RTH function performed flawlessly even when navigating through tree cover and over water.

Controller Options and Accessories

Two controller bundles are available. The Fly More Combo with the screen‑less DJI RC‑N3 controller requires a smartphone for the live view, while the premium Fly More Combo includes the DJI RC 2 controller with an integrated screen. Both bundles add a charging hub and two extra batteries, extending flight time across multiple sorties. A set of three ND filters (ND 8, ND 16, ND 32) is supplied to help manage exposure in bright conditions.

Pricing and Availability

The base Mini 5 Pro package is priced at £679. The Fly More Combo with the RC‑N3 controller is listed at £869, and the version with the RC 2 controller is £979. No pricing or availability information was provided for the United States at launch, with expectations that independent retailers might stock the drone later.

Conclusion

Reviewers concluded that the DJI Mini 5 Pro delivers the best image quality and feature set seen in any sub‑250‑gram drone. Its combination of a large sensor, LiDAR‑enhanced safety, robust flight performance, and versatile shooting options makes it a compelling upgrade over previous Mini models and a strong contender against larger drones like the DJI Air 3S for users who prioritize portability and regulatory ease.
